Abstract

A method is carried out by a receiving and playing device (), for receiving and playing a media stream. The method includes a first playing procedure (s), a playing mode switching procedure (s), and a second playing procedure (s). The first playing procedure (s) includes receiving a media stream through a communication medium or network () and playing the received media stream. The playing mode switching procedure (s) includes determining (s) whether a media content about to be received or being received is locally stored and, if so, switching to the second playing procedure (s). The second playing procedure (s) includes playing the media content based on at least the locally stored media content. The invention also relates to methods carried out by a transmitting device (), to receiving and playing devices (), to transmitting devices (), and to computer programs.
